Output 756020faa9e581fde115ab55aa79ef2ac3b7e607931189c50990ea8bc74adf33:1

value
213335782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d37cc6a36b41a13c78bf4db244ab4b95dca237e OP_EQUAL
address
3Mri6tKqB7D5Kvwz9yXJtd8bN1Nrdw9XmK
transaction
756020faa9e581fde115ab55aa79ef2ac3b7e607931189c50990ea8bc74adf33
spent
true